How do I access my health information at Ascension Seton?

At Ascension Seton and Dell Children’s Medical Center, we make accessing you or your child’s health information convenient with our patient portal. You can view information from your visit at Ascension Seton or Dell Children’s Medical Center through our patient portal. There are separate portals for hospital visits and medical office visits.

Is Seton Medical Center Austin Texas a full service hospital?

Ascension Seton Medical Center Austin Hospital in Austin, Texas, is a full-service hospital with 24/7 emergency care and Comprehensive Level 1 Stroke Center. ASMCA has also been awarded the Gold Plus Level Performance Award from the American Heart Association – Get with the Guidelines Program for providing advanced stroke care.

How do I enroll in the my Seton health portal?

To enroll in the My Seton Health portal, which contains your hospital care information, please fill out the appropriate form below and bring it, along with a government-issued ID, to any Ascension Seton or Dell Children’s location. You will then receive an email to complete your registration.

Is Ascension Seton a critical care hospital?

In Austin, Texas, Ascension Seton Medical Center Austin Hospital and ER is a critical care hospital with advanced specialty care services. Ascension Seton Medical Center Austin Hospital in Austin, Texas, is a full-service hospital with 24/7 emergency care and Comprehensive Level 1 Stroke Center.

What is the number to call for Seton Health?from healthcare.ascension.org

If you are unable to log into My Seton Health, please call our 24/7 support line at 877-621-8014. If any of your medical information is incorrect, please notify your doctor or contact Health Information Management at 512-324-1004. View frequently asked questions about the My Seton Health portal.

What is Ascension Seton?

Ascension Seton is a statewide leader in cardiac transplants and ventricular assist devices (VAD). Our specialty care and transplant centers on the Ascension Seton Medical Center Austin campus provide complete care. Our patient coordinator is available around-the-clock for patients in our program. Please call 512-681-0500 for more information.

What is the only hospital in Central Texas to have a Destination Therapy Ventricular Assist Device Program?

Ascension Seton Medical Center Austin is the only hospital in Central Texas to have earned Joint Commission certification for a Destination Therapy Ventricular Assist Device Program and Heart Transplant Certification from the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services.

When was AHMC Seton founded?from setonmedicalcenter.com

AHMC Seton Medical Center has been serving the health care needs of San Francisco and northern San Mateo County since its founding as Mary’s Help Hospital in 1893.

What does it mean when Athena portals are not listed?

If one or more of the above portals do not appear, this means you do not have an existing record within that portal. You may also have access to additional portals that are not listed here if you have an athena health account with a health system or doctor’s office outside of UT Health Austin. You will only be able to engage with those portals that contain existing records that pertain to you.

Can you have more than one portal at UT Health?

Depending on how you have engaged with UT Health Austin in the past, either as a patient, a COVID-19 vaccine recipient, or an employee, you may have access to more than one portal after you log in.
